The Complete Guide to Built-In Range Ovens

Built-in range ovens have actually become an essential function in contemporary kitchen areas, offering a mix of design, performance, and benefit. With various alternatives available in the market, understanding what to look for in a built-in range oven can assist house owners make informed choices tailored to their culinary needs. This detailed guide will explore built-in range ovens, their benefits, types, functions to think about, setup guidelines, and more.

What is a Built-In Range Oven?

A built-in range oven, sometimes described as a wall oven or built-in oven, is a kitchen appliance integrated ovens directly into the cabinets. Unlike freestanding models that feature a connected cooktop, built-in ovens usually function independently of the cooking surface. They offer a seamless, updated visual to cooking areas, improving the total design while maximizing space.

Kinds Of Built-In Range Ovens

There are several types of built-in range ovens to think about:

1. Electric Built-In Ovens

Electric built-in ovens are powered by electricity and usually offer more consistent cooking outcomes. They are easy to install and typically included features such as self-cleaning options, digital controls, and different cooking modes.

2. Gas Built-In Ovens

Gas built-in ovens utilize gas or built in range Oven lp as a fuel source. Lots of chefs choose gas builtin ovens for their instant heat control and ability to reach high temperatures rapidly.

3. Convection Ovens

Convection built-in ovens distribute hot air with a fan to cook food more evenly. They can lower cooking times and are ideal for baking and roasting.

4. Wall Ovens

Wall ovens are a particular type of built-in range oven that is vertically set up into the wall cabinets. They can typically be coupled with a different cooktop or microwave.

5. Steam Ovens

Steam-built-in ovens cook food using steam, protecting nutrients and tastes. They are outstanding for health-conscious cooking and can also be utilized for reheating.

Secret Features to Consider

When picking a built-in range oven, consider the following features:

1. Size and Capacity

Procedure the setup area carefully to choose the ideal size. Built-in ovens usually come in standard sizes, such as 24", 27", or 30". Capacity also matters; larger ovens can accommodate more dishes, making them ideal for families or those who regularly entertain.

2. Cooking Modes and Functions

Various built-in ovens provide a range of cooking modes. Try to find alternatives like:

  • Conventional baking
  • Convection baking
  • Broiling
  • Roasting
  • Steaming

3. Controls and Smart Features

Modern built-in ovens often include digital controls or wise functions that enable precise temperature adjustments and cooking times. Some models are geared up with Wi-Fi abilities for remote operation through an app.

4. Style and Finish

Pick a style that matches your kitchen looks. Available surfaces consist of stainless steel, black, white, or custom-made cabinetry panel-ready designs to flawlessly blend with the kitchen decoration.

5. Self-Cleaning Options

Lots of built-in ovens provide self-cleaning functions that simplify upkeep. This can conserve effort and time in keeping the home appliance in ideal condition.

Installation Guidelines

Installing a built-in range oven requires consideration for ventilation, electrical supply, and appropriate measurements. Here is a simplified setup procedure:

  1. Preparation: Measure the area and ensure adequate clearance for door and drawer operation.
  2. Electrical and Gas Connections: Ensure your home has the necessary electrical supply or gas lines. It's advisable to have a licensed professional deal with gas connections or complicated electrical configurations.
  3. Ventilation: Some ovens might require external ventilation. Make sure the kitchen style accommodates correct air blood circulation.
  4. Placement: Mount the oven firmly within the cabinets, following the manufacturer's directions to avoid overheating or inadequate assistance.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. What's the distinction between a built-in oven and a freestanding oven?

Built-in ovens are set up into the kitchen cabinetry and do not feature a cooktop, while freestanding ovens are self-contained with an integrated cooktop. Built-ins generally offer a more streamlined appearance however may take more effort to set up.

2. Are built-in range ovens energy-efficient?

Yes, lots of modern built-in range ovens are created to be energy-efficient, including energy-saving modes and better insulation compared to older models.

3. How much do built-in range ovens cost?

Costs for built-in range ovens can range widely based on brand name, features, and size. Fundamental designs can begin around ₤ 800, while high-end models can surpass ₤ 3,000.

4. Can I set up a built-in oven myself?

While some handy property owners may try setup, it is often best to work with a professional to ensure security and compliance with building regulations, particularly for gas connections.
